Introduction

Understanding sensor fuel levels is crucial for anyone dealing with fuel systems in vehicles or machinery. A sensor fuel level provides accurate measurements of how much fuel is present in a tank, ensuring efficient fuel management and preventing unexpected shortages. These sensors work by using various technologies, including float systems, capacitive methods, or ultrasonic waves, to gauge fuel levels precisely. This information is vital for fleet managers, equipment operators, and even everyday drivers who want to maintain optimal fuel levels and avoid running out of fuel unexpectedly.
